Full Job Description
Summary:

This role will support the execution of the customer's annual lab equipment capex plans while negotiating lab equipment purchases and service contracts. The Strategic Sourcing Manager will identify synergies and cost savings between the customer's Laboratory Asset Management Program and Vertex's equipment purchasing plan. These efforts will maximize value across both areas of spend.

What you will do:

Equipment Sourcing Responsibilities
  • Guide the customer's equipment requestors through the equipment purchasing process
  • Negotiate equipment quotes with suppliers within defined SLAs, liaise with suppliers and equipment requestors
  • Upload revised quotes into ticketing workflow
  • Develop long-term strategic partnerships with key suppliers.
  • Implement supplier performance metrics (KPIs, dashboards and scorecards)
  • Investigate alternative sources of equipment supply and used equipment options
  • Review and verify pricing matches the customer's pricing agreements. Ensure they are applied to quotes
  • Identify opportunities for cost reduction, supplier consolidation, and value creation
  • Track savings achieved, likely in a customer tool or spreadsheet
  • Steer scientists to the customer's preferred sources or standardized equipment options
  • Support supplier setup requests and support Strategic Sourcing supplier reduction initiatives and goals by funneling tail spend requests to Renovo or other preferred channels for pass through purchasing
  • Communicate delivery logistics with on-site personnel for Renovo pass through purchases


Lab Equipment Repair & Maintenance Sourcing Responsibilities
  • Lead the sourcing team and associated Renovo KPIs
  • Oversee the purchase order (PO) process and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s) for all external service providers to ensure operational consistency and compliance
  • Train and mentor the team to use good sourcing practices for sourcing of service contracts
  • Review annual OEM/ISO service contract and T&M spend, develop negotiation plans and negotiates with OEM/ISOs to establish high level SLAs, pricing discount rates for service contracts, repairs and parts
  • Identify and pursue opportunities and synergies between capex and service contracts to increase overall value of the Laboratory Asset Management Program
  • Surge support during budgeting and service contract purchasing execution periods
  • Collect data and leading supplier service performance score carding, and vendor business reviews for equipment service only
  • Drive service excellence by participating in Renovo QBRs and conducting regular quarterly or annual business reviews for suppliers
